Nigerian singer, Daniel Anidugbe, popularly known as Kizz Daniel has decried about the manner some artistes are treated before they get nominated for awards.

ADVERTISEMENT

Speaking during an interview on TheWill Downtown Magazine’s current edition, he opened up on the dirty strategies involved before artists get nominated for International awards.

Recall he took to social media some time ago to call out some people.  Addressing his recent social media call-out he said, “What happened exactly was someone showed me a tweet from a colleague complaining about an artist not being nominated for an international award—and this colleague had a strong argument.

“The artist in question had a more significant impact on the international scene than the artists on the list but he wasn’t there.

“Why do we always have to lobby before we get nominated for an award? Do you get what I’m saying? It’s a cabal. Na people wey you know. I wish I could say more but I can’t.

“But it’s the truth and the industry knows. I didn’t say anything the industry didn’t already know.”
